引言
随着科技的不断进步,手游行业也在不断推陈出新,为玩家带来更加丰富和互动的体验。语音功能作为手游互动的重要组成部分,不仅提升了游戏的沉浸感,也增强了玩家之间的沟通与协作。本文将全面解析手游语音功能,探讨其工作原理、应用场景以及如何畅享实时沟通的乐趣。
一、语音功能的工作原理
1. 语音采集
手游语音功能首先需要通过麦克风采集玩家的语音。这通常涉及到音频编解码技术,如PCM、AAC等,将模拟信号转换为数字信号。
# 伪代码示例:模拟麦克风采集语音
def capture_voice():
# 采集麦克风输入的音频数据
audio_data = microphone_input()
# 编码音频数据
encoded_data = encode_audio(audio_data)
return encoded_data
# 假设的音频编码函数
def encode_audio(audio_data):
# 将音频数据转换为编码格式
return encoded_data
2. 语音传输
采集到的语音数据需要通过网络传输到服务器或目标玩家。这通常涉及到流媒体传输技术,如RTMP、WebRTC等。
# 伪代码示例:发送语音数据
def send_voice_data(encoded_data):
# 通过网络发送编码后的语音数据
network_send(encoded_data)
# 假设的网络发送函数
def network_send(data):
# 发送数据到服务器或目标玩家
pass
3. 语音解码
接收方收到语音数据后,需要进行解码处理,将数字信号转换回模拟信号,通过扬声器播放。
# 伪代码示例:解码语音数据
def decode_voice_data(encoded_data):
# 解码音频数据
decoded_data = decode_audio(encoded_data)
return decoded_data
# 假设的音频解码函数
def decode_audio(data):
# 将编码后的音频数据转换回模拟信号
return decoded_data
二、语音功能的应用场景
1. 实时语音聊天
玩家可以通过语音聊天功能进行实时沟通,增强游戏的社交属性。
2. 战队协作
在多人游戏中,语音功能可以帮助玩家实时交流战术,提高团队协作效率。
3. 游戏解说
语音功能还可以用于游戏解说,让玩家分享游戏心得和技巧。
三、畅享实时沟通乐趣
1. 选择合适的语音设备
为了保证良好的语音效果,玩家应选择高质量的麦克风和耳机。
2. 优化网络环境
稳定的网络环境是畅享语音沟通的基础,玩家应尽量选择网络信号较好的区域进行游戏。
3. 注意语音礼仪
在游戏中,玩家应遵守语音礼仪,尊重他人,营造良好的游戏氛围。
结语
手游语音功能的引入,为玩家带来了更加丰富的互动体验。通过了解语音功能的工作原理和应用场景,玩家可以更好地利用这一功能,享受实时沟通的乐趣。随着技术的不断发展,手游语音功能将会更加完善,为玩家带来更加极致的游戏体验。
